Hip-hop duo Little Stranger will go live on Facebook with their brand of quirky rap tunes and shenanigans from the Riverdogs’ stadium Wednesday at 8 p.m.
“We’ll be set up on home plate,” instrumentalist John Shields said, adding that the livestream will not be pre-recorded but filmed live.
Since this is Little Stranger, they’ve got some hijinks planned for the format, like a hot dog-eating contest in the 7th-inning stretch. Viewers watching at home can donate money on the spot and depending on the amount, it will influence John and rapper Kevin Shields’ actions on the field. “Donate $20 and Kevin and I will take off our shirts or whatever,” he said.
The livestream will be hosted for free on Facebook Live.
